About Behnam Hashemi

Behnam Hashemi is a scholar working on Computational Theory and Mathematics, Statistical and Nonlinear Physics, Management Science and Operations Research, Statistics and Probability and Control and Systems Engineering, having authored 27 papers that have together received 651 indexed citations. Recurring topics across this work include Matrix Theory and Algorithms (13 papers), Numerical Methods and Algorithms (12 papers), Model Reduction and Neural Networks (9 papers), Multi-Criteria Decision Making (8 papers), Fuzzy Systems and Optimization (8 papers), Tensor decomposition and applications (4 papers), Digital Filter Design and Implementation (4 papers) and Electromagnetic Scattering and Analysis (3 papers). The work is most often cited by research in Statistics and Probability (421 citations), Management Science and Operations Research (390 citations), Computational Mathematics (13 citations), Computational Theory and Mathematics (203 citations) and Numerical Analysis (58 citations). Behnam Hashemi has collaborated with scholars based in Iran, United Kingdom and Germany. Frequent co-authors include Mehdi Dehghan, Mehdi Ghatee, Andreas Frommer, Lloyd N. Trefethen, S. Mehdi Hashemi, Yuji Nakatsukasa and Luca Belluzzi. Their work appears in journals such as Applied Mathematics and Computation, Applied Mathematics Letters, Electronic Journal of Linear Algebra, SIAM Journal on Matrix Analysis and Applications and SIAM Journal on Scientific Computing.
